On WFAN: Avery Johnson Previews Nets Opener

NEW YORK (WFAN/AP) -- New Jersey Nets head coach Avery Johnson joined Joe Benigno & Evan Roberts to talk about Wednesday's home opener against the Detroit Pistons.

"We've had a really solid training camp," Johnson said. "Now we're excited about opening night, and we're definitely excited to see all our fans."

Veteran power forward Troy Murphy will not start in the season opener. He missed the entire preseason with a back problem, and Johnson does not plan to use him until he takes part in three full workouts.

"Tonight we're going to start Joe Smith at the power forward position," said the Nets' head coach. "For now that position is going to be a revolving door."

Johnson said that rookie Derrick Favors, the No. 3 pick overall in the draft, will begin the season off the bench.

"Derrick Favors is 19 going on 18," Johnson said. "He hasn't quite caught up with the physicality of the game yet."

"He's good enough to be in the rotation, and then we'll see where he is at the halfway point of the season."
